The initial 1 can be said either “mil” (thousand) or “un” (one) and then you just say each following figure as an individual number. For 2000 and following, you say the year like you would the actual number e.g. 2024 is “dwy fil ac un deg naw” (two thousand and nineteen).

Wales Cymru - Wales Cymry - Welsh (people) Cymraeg - Welsh (language) Cymru am byth! - Wales forever! Hen Wlad fy Nhadau - Land of My Fathers (Welsh national anthem)
Web18 okt. 2024 · According to the 2011 census, 20.5% of the population in Wales, or about 706,000 people, are able to speak Welsh. There are a few different ways to say hello in Welsh. The most common way is “helo” (pronounced like “hello” without the “h”). Another way is “shw’mae” (pronounced like “shoe-my”).
